Abstract: We study the dynamics of the interface between two incompressible fluids in a two-dimensional porous medium whose flow is modeled by the Muskat equations. For the two-phase Muskat problem, we establish global well-posedness and decay to equilibrium for small perturbations of the rest state. For the one-phase Muskat problem, we prove local well-posedness for initial data of arbitrary size. Finally, we show that solutions to the Muskat equations instantaneously become infinitely smooth.
